WebFeb 28, 2024 · Dear Joyce: You may be allergic to the natural lanolin found in sheeps' wool, but that would be very rare. Only about 6 percent of those who are tested for lanolin allergy turn up positive.

Cashmere can be a good alternative to those who aren’t allergic to animal dander or all animal fibers. It’s much softer and smoother than sheep’s wool, and it is adaptable to temperatures. It will keep you cool in Summer and warm in Winter. The fiber also has natural stretch and dyes beautifully.
